clk: microchip: mpfs-ccc: Use devm_kasprintf() for allocating formatted strings

In various places, string buffers of a fixed size are allocated, and
filled using snprintf() with the same fixed size, which is error-prone.

Replace this by calling devm_kasprintf() instead, which always uses the
appropriate size.

While at it, remove an unneeded intermediate variable, which allows us
to drop a cast as a bonus.

With the initial behavior it would have been possible to have a device tree
with a node address that would make "ccc<node_address>_pll<N>" exceed
18 characters. If that happened, the <N> would be cut off & both
pll 0 & 1 would be named identically. If that happens, pll1 would fail
to register. Thus, the fixes tag has been added to this commit.
